#C2630A Color
#C2630A is rgb(194, 99, 10) in RGB, hsl(29, 90%, 40%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 49%, 95%, 24%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Alloy Orange (#C46210),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.75.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#C2630A Channel Values
How #C2630A bre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 194 · G 99 · B 10 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 29° · S 90% · L 40%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 29° · S 95% · V 76%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 49% · Y 95% · K 24%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.13:1 vs white · 5.08: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#C2630A background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#C2630A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#C2630A?
#C2630A is a mid-tone brown — rgb(194, 99, 10) in RGB and hsl(29, 90%, 40%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Alloy Orange (#C46210),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.75.
What is the RGB value of #C2630A?
#C2630A is rgb(194, 99, 10) — red 194, green 99, and blue 10 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#C2630A?
#C2630A conver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 49%, 95%, 24%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#C2630A be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#C2630A scores 4.13:1 against white and 5.08: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#C2630A as a CSS color keyword?
No. #C2630A is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is chocolate (#D2691E) at a CIE76 distance of 5.52,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
